📍 How Erindale, Mississauga New Freehold MLS Asking Prices Compare
As of July 4, 2026, the median asking price for new freehold MLS listings in Erindale, Mississauga is $1,899,999.
Compared with the other neighbourhoods in Mississauga:
Higher-priced than Erindale, Mississauga: Lakeview ($3,499,000, about 84.2% higher) and Port Credit ($2,210,000, about 16.3% higher).
Lower-priced than Erindale, Mississauga: Lorne Park ($1,849,000, about 2.7% lower), Clarkson ($1,697,000, about 10.7% lower), Sheridan ($1,499,000, about 21.1% lower), Meadowvale Village ($1,448,900, about 23.7% lower), Mineola ($1,399,000, about 26.4% lower), Lisgar ($1,295,000, about 31.8% lower), Cooksville ($1,249,900, about 34.2% lower), East Credit ($1,199,000, about 36.9% lower), Hurontario ($1,174,500, about 38.2% lower), Applewood ($1,044,400, about 45% lower), Meadowvale ($999,900, about 47.4% lower), Erin Mills ($995,000, about 47.6% lower), Churchill Meadows ($949,000, about 50.1% lower), and Malton ($889,394, about 53.2% lower).
🏢 How Erindale, Mississauga New Condo MLS Asking Prices Compare
As of July 4, 2026, the median asking price for new condo MLS listings in Erindale, Mississauga is $859,000.
Compared with the other neighbourhoods in Mississauga:
Lower-priced than Erindale, Mississauga: Lakeview ($698,000, about 18.7% lower), Hurontario ($639,999, about 25.5% lower), Erin Mills ($614,400, about 28.5% lower), Fairview ($599,000, about 30.3% lower), Central Erin Mills ($582,500, about 32.2% lower), City Centre ($529,900, about 38.3% lower), Creditview ($522,500, about 39.2% lower), Churchill Meadows ($519,000, about 39.6% lower), Applewood ($499,999, about 41.8% lower), Mississauga Valleys ($499,900, about 41.8% lower), and Cooksville ($472,450, about 45% lower).
